  • Title

    New properties of AMBTC [absolute moment block truncation coding]

  • Abstract
    New properties of absolute moment block truncation coding (AMBTC) are presented with proof. The main purposes of this work are (1) to provide some fundamental insights into the AMBTC algorithm and (2) to show that AMBTC is a robust choice among the 1-bit quantizers considering both computational complexity and quantization error.<>
